Output e2e8a82fc053be96cc2731e4ae55c4d59376a90d6cb4ee0aaa89b42153c4d3fe:1

value
9659195
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6410c5aeef0626aafac63fe26916a9e051a8683e OP_EQUAL
address
3Ap7b5aRfRmn93AQWuZJQM62Y5fcJ8Bcna
transaction
e2e8a82fc053be96cc2731e4ae55c4d59376a90d6cb4ee0aaa89b42153c4d3fe
confirmations
109426
spent
true